About Aehr Test Systems

Aehr Test Systems provides testing and burn-in solutions for the semiconductor industry. Its systems ensure the reliability of AI processors, data center chips, and electric vehicle components at the wafer and package levels.

About Eaton Corporation plc

Eaton is a global power management company providing energy-efficient solutions for electrical, aerospace, and industrial sectors. It focuses on improving sustainability through intelligent power technology.
